Conference Safety Tips
|
We can't wait for you to join us in New Orleans for the 43rd WOCN Conference! We want to make sure you are safe when exploring the city so please read and adhere to the following safety tips. - Do not wear your nametag when you are out in public--it does advertise that you are a tourist and makes you more vulnerable to theft.
- When venturing out into the town during time off, make sure you know where you are going. If you want to visit a particular part of town, ask hotel staff how to get to and from your destination. This way you do not get lost in a city you are not familiar with. If you do get turned around, the safest way to get back on track if you become lost is to find a place of business where you can get directions.
- Be alert and aware of your surroundings at all times. Don't travel alone, travel in pairs or groups and make sure that someone in your group is alert. At times there can be drinking in New Orleans, be moderate with your drinking in the streets to ensure that you know where you are and where you are going.
- Don't flash jewelry or cash, never carry excess cash on your person and carry your purse close to your body. You should also be especially careful when withdrawing cash from street corner ATM machines, use the ATMs in and near the hotel and in well-lighted areas.
- If you're a runner or walker, ask someone at the hotel or convention center about popular running/walking routes. Avoid unpopulated areas, deserted streets, overgrown trails and high-crime areas. Always trust your intuition. If you feel uncomfortable, get out of there.

Cycle For Scholarship Update...
|
Twelve days and over 450 miles ago, Dr. Katherine Jeter embarked on her cross-country cycling tour to raise awareness of WOC nursing and scholarships for nurses interested in pursuing this specialty. We have come a long way toward our goal of building a lasting source of funding for the WOCN Society Foundations Educational Scholarship Program and we thank Dr. Jeter for the tremendous amount of sacrifice she is undergoing for the betterment of our nurses.
To this date, the WOCN's Cycling for Scholarship Campaign has raised $158,000 for the scholarship program. We are so close! With your generosity and support there is no doubt that we can reach our fundraising goal of $200,000 by the time Dr. Jeter rolls into St. Augustine, Fla. on April 28th 2011.

Pediatric Ostomy Care: Best Practice for Clinicians

The Wound, Ostomy Continence Nurses Society recognizes and supports best practices in ostomy care, involving both fecal and urinary stomas. In pediatric cases, factors such as the growth and development of the child and the need for training and support of parents and caregivers are also involved. This document addresses clinical issues as well as the need for awareness and sensitivity when dealing with an infant or child as patient, and the understandable concerns of parents and caregivers.
